Keep EROS Alive

Three kinds of love need to be in play for a marriage to work

EROS PHILEO AGAPE



1. AGAPE love- this love is unconditional love that GOD demonstrates to us everyday. It’s the kinda love that sacrifices for the good of another, its selfless, its relentless, its supernatural. Without this kind of love, we are doomed to fail.
Its what separates the status quo marriages from the thriving marriages.


2. PHILEO Love- The city of brotherly love, Philiadelphia comes from that word PHILEO. Phileo is the friendship kind of love. Enjoying the company of your spouse , companionship, When times get tough or your children just aggravate you, that’s when you need the friendship of your spouse. Phileo is the love that makes you call your spouse My best friend.

3. EROS love- the word erotic comes from EROS-
This is the passionate, sexual, hot burning passion kind of love. EROS makes your pulse beat faster, makes you daydream, weak in the knees Love. It's what stirs your passion for your spouse.
EROS is what brings two people together BUT it can’t be the foundation. In marriage, we need to keep this alive, the EROS flame will not burn on it's own.
